Kailash Mansarovar Activities: A Pilgrimage to the Roof of the World
Kailash Mansarovar is a sacred mountain range located in the Himalayas, on the border between Tibet and Nepal. It is considered a holy site by Hindus, Buddhists, and Jains, and is a popular destination for pilgrims from all over the world.
There are many activities that can be enjoyed on a Kailash Mansarovar pilgrimage, including:
- Hiking: The Kailash Mansarovar region is home to some of the most beautiful hiking trails in the world. Hikers can enjoy stunning views of the mountains, lakes, and glaciers.
- Pilgrimage: Pilgrims can circumambulate (walk around) Mount Kailash, which is considered a sacred act. The kora (circumambulation) of Mount Kailash is a 52-kilometer journey that takes three to four days to complete.
